WebThe Slope Calculator is apt of carrying out mathematical operations with the following algorithms: Slope Length is the square root of (Rise squared plus Run squared) Angle of Inclination is the arctangent of (Rise divided by Run) Percentage is 100 multiplied by (Rise divided by Run) Per Mille is 1000 multiplied by (Rise divided by Run) WebNov 29, 2024 · Slope percentage is calculated in much the same way as the gradient. Convert the rise and run to the same units and then divide the rise by the run. Multiply this number by 100 and you have the percentage slope. For instance, 3" rise divided by 36" run = .083 x 100 = an 8.3% slope. Calculating a Slope in Degrees Calculating a Slope in Degrees
